ENVIRONMENTAL POLICY

The Village Hall Edington management committee are committed to protecting and actively promoting the improvement of the local environment.

We will ensure that environmental priorities are integrated in the decisions we take on all our services and will seek to:

• Make the most use of energy. We will endeavour to use the minimum quantities of energy possible in accordance with the safe and efficient operation of its heating, lighting, plant and machinery. We will from time to time review our energy sources, energy using appliances and energy efficiency with a view to causing the least environmental impact. We will monitor consumption to hirers and staff the means by which energy may be conserved, e.g. closing doors and windows.

• Minimise all forms of pollution, users will be encouraged to avoid creating noise pollution, especially at night.

• Use the minimum quantities of water possible in accordance with our activities and ensure the water used is both supplied and disposed of in the purist condition possible, meeting statutory requirements. We will reduce leakage and eliminate excessive or unnecessary use. We will communicate to users and staff the need to conserve water, e.g. turning taps off after use.

• Avoid waste and encourage the appropriate conservation, re-use and recycling of resources. We will re-use and recycle materials as far as possible and, if this is impractical, disposal by a means which will have the least impact on the environment and conforms to statutory requirements. We will encourage users and staff to minimise waste, including the provision of disposal facilities for recycling glass, tins and paper. Users must take their own waste away with them.

• Ensure that the potential environmental impact of any renovation, maintenance or building projects will be assessed and minimised. This will include, where possible methods which make the best use of resources, designs which will result in low maintenance and high energy efficiency and the use of building materials from sustainable sources.

• Encourage volunteers, hirers, users and staff to use and operate the building correctly to conserve energy and minimise waste.

• Promote a sense of responsibility and understanding for the environment and participation in environmental issues, by raising committee and user awareness, by information provision and open consultation with the local community.

• Seek, where possible, to commission or purchase from local or regional suppliers and contractors, in order to maximise input to the local community and minimise carbon emissions from transport.

• Protect the health and well being of all committee members, staff, users and visitors and seek to improve and safeguard the quality of the Village Hall Edington.
